## Step 3: Expand, Then Contract

In Ledgerline we never rename columns in place — add the new column, backfill, dual-write, then drop the old one later. Run `migrate plan` first so you can see what locks it'll take. Once the plan looks sane, apply it against the staging cluster using the connection string below.

primary connection of hadug-baweg = cockroachdb://praax_svc:5mJRvTW4BD2hGN@db-e95c.tolvaqdyn.corp:5432/eliok

Ticket: CAL-883 — Duplicate events after offline sync

When a Driftwell client edits an event offline and the Hollybrook server edits the same event, merge produces two copies instead of a conflict prompt. Cause: the reconciler compares etags but ignores the tombstone flag. Fix lands in the sync module; future maintainers should keep the tombstone check first. Confirmed fixed as of the build below.

pipeline stamp: htk3_20a

**Handover: Sievegate validator plugins**

Taking over from me is straightforward. External authors submit validator plugins through the intake queue; I review manifests weekly and reject anything targeting the deprecated v1 hook API. Two pending submissions need schema fixes — notes are in the queue comments. Publishing guidelines, the hook reference, and the compatibility matrix for plugin authors are all maintained on the internal page below.

runbook for tagug-hafog: https://jira.lumiclabs.internal/projects/pages/pages/9773c0d8

### Renamed: RECON_JOB_TOKEN → STOCKSYNC_RECON_SECRET

Starting with Granary 2.9, the nightly inventory reconciliation job reads its authentication secret from STOCKSYNC_RECON_SECRET. The old RECON_JOB_TOKEN variable is no longer read, and the job exits early with code 12 if only the old name is present. Release managers should update every environment file as part of the 2.9 rollout; there is no fallback period. After removing the deprecated line, set the new variable by adding the following line immediately below.

env line for hafop-bawef: LEDGER_TOKEN29=b4cab0997aa887491937b10e4e8d3